AI Transparency Report

Agape Development Ministries demonstrates a fluctuating financial picture over the past several years. While the organization has seen significant revenue growth from $421,885 in 2016 to a peak of $5,680,583 in 2019, recent filings show a decline in revenue and a trend of expenses exceeding revenue. For instance, in 2023, expenses were $3,712,685 against revenues of $2,378,158, and in 2022, expenses were $4,918,238 against revenues of $3,787,112. This indicates a reliance on prior year surpluses or asset utilization to cover operational costs in recent periods. The organization's transparency is bolstered by its consistent filing of IRS Form 990s, with 13 filings available. A notable aspect of its financial management is the reported 0% officer compensation across all available filings, suggesting that executive leadership is either unpaid or compensated through other means not categorized as officer compensation on the 990, which warrants further investigation for complete transparency. The NTEE code B30 (Housing, Shelter) suggests a focus on direct community services, which aligns with a mission-driven approach. While the organization has built up substantial assets, reaching $7,586,437 in 2020, these have also seen a decline to $3,725,884 in 2023, correlating with the periods of deficit spending. The consistent reporting of 0% officer compensation is a significant positive for donor confidence regarding executive pay, but the recent trend of expenses outpacing revenue requires careful monitoring to ensure long-term financial stability and program sustainability.

Filing History

IRS 990 filing history for Agape Development Ministries showing financial trends over 13 years of public records:

Over 13 years of IRS 990 filings (2011–2023), Agape Development Ministries's revenue has grown by 348.1%, moving from $531K to $2.4M. Total assets increased by 985.7% over the same period, from $343K to $3.7M. Total functional expenses rose by 893.4%, from $374K to $3.7M. In its most recent filing year (2023), Agape Development Ministries reported a deficit of $1.3M, with expenses exceeding revenue. The organization holds $177K in liabilities against $3.7M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 4.8%), resulting in net assets of $3.5M.
